Corpses is one of the Netflix series more original in its plot. Created by Paul Tomalin, and set in 4 different eras that take us from the Victorian past to the future, it generates curiosity from the first chapter and invites the viewer to want to discover at all times what is going to happen next.

This British production is based on the comic by Si Spencer titled “Bodies” and reviews 4 murders in different periods of history, with the particularity that each of them is located in an event of great importance on a social and political level.


What Corpses is about, Netflix miniseries
Cadaveres is a crime thriller series, based on 4 detectives from different eras working in the London area. Edmond Hillinghead (1890), Karl Whiteman (1941), Shahara Hasan (2023) and Maplewood (2053), separated by time and without any relationship between them, will end up connected when they find the same body of the same murder victim in the neighborhood of Witechapel.
As the investigation progresses, detectives will realize that the enigmatic case is related to a political leader and is part of a conspiracy of more than 150 years. Also, the author chose the years of each murder during historical events of great relevance to Great Britain.
